Aeskeystxt Citra Portable [work] Jun 2026
Now that you have both your key file and your portable setup, it is time to bring them together. The single most important thing to remember is that the text file .
Create a brand new folder on your computer or external drive, and name it Citra Portable .
Ensure your complete directory structure looks exactly like this:
The most legitimate and future-proof method is to dump the keys from your own Nintendo 3DS console. aeskeystxt citra portable
For the ultimate flexibility, you can set up Citra to run in "portable mode". This means all of its configuration files, save data, and your aes_keys.txt will reside inside a single folder on the Citra emulator executable. You can then copy this entire folder to a USB drive, an external hard drive, or a cloud folder, and run Citra on any compatible Windows PC without any need for re-installation.
By pairing Citra Portable with a properly configured aeskeys.txt file, you unlock a highly optimized, fully self-contained emulation environment. This setup ensures that your entire 3DS library, system configurations, and game saves remain perfectly preserved and ready to play on any machine you plug your drive into.
: Note that the official Citra project has been discontinued. While the emulator still works perfectly for many, you may find better long-term support with forks like Lime3DS or PabloMK7’s Citra . Now that you have both your key file
You can maintain multiple versions of Citra (such as an older stable build and a experimental nightly build) on the same computer without their configurations conflicting. The Role of aeskeys.txt in 3DS Emulation
Distributing or downloading copyrighted AES keys from the internet violates copyright laws and terms of service. The legally compliant method to obtain these keys is by dumping them directly from your personal, hacked Nintendo 3DS console. Prerequisites
To source these keys legally, you must dump them directly from your own physically owned Nintendo 3DS hardware. Sourcing Keys via a Modded 3DS Ensure your complete directory structure looks exactly like
: First, you need the official key-dumping script, DumpKeys.gm9 . Right-click the following link and select "Save Link As" to download it.
[Title Keys] # Title ID Key 0004000000032100 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X 0004000000086500 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X [Common Keys] slot0x11Key=X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X slot0x25Key=X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
In a portable setup, Citra looks for a folder named inside the same directory as the citra-qt.exe executable. This "user" folder acts as the brain of your portable emulator, housing your saves, config files, and, most importantly, your system data. How to Set Up aes_keys.txt for Citra Portable
: Ensure the filename is strictly lowercase ( aes_keys.txt ). Systems running Linux, SteamOS, or EmuDeck will fail to read the file if it contains uppercase characters like AES_Keys.txt . Troubleshooting Common Errors 1. Games Still Say "Encrypted"